SummaryIn this conversation, Brad and Mike discuss their observations of squirrels and imagine the conversations these animals might have. They also explore the communication and sentience of animals, as well as the differences between dogs and cats. The conversation then shifts to eating wild game, including venison and buffalo. They share humorous sausage jokes and talk about their experiences eating unconventional foods like insects.
